'No substitutions'

The Associated Press

LA GRANDE, Ore. Ÿ A man who got steamed when a Denny's restaurant charged extra to substitute hash browns for eggs on his Grand Slam Breakfast was ordered to perform 20 hours of community service for creating a scene.

Michael Lawrence Fesser, 24, was accused of screaming obscenities at the manager, throwing a quarter at her and refusing to leave.

Greek party

Kappa Alpha Theta is hosting an All-Greek Homecoming Kickoff Party tonight from 5 p.m. to 9 p.m. The party will be on the Mall in front of Cherry Avenue.

Kappa Alpha Theta received a $1,000 grant from the Health Promotion and Preventative Services to put on a non-alcoholic party for the Greek system.

Poetry readings

Eight undergraduate writers who have been selected for this year's reading at the poetry center will join the likes of Robert Frost and other great poets who have read at the UA.

Program director Karen Falkenstrom explained that every year, the undergraduate reading highlights eight undergraduates who "are, or show, potential to become excellent writers."

The eight writers selected for this year's reading are: Todd Finley, John Bible, Jennifer Lee, Kristen Gould, Maribel Sosa, Jamiee Kuperman, Jody Dido, and Ryan Van Whye.

The reading will begin Wednesday at 8 p.m. in the Modern Languages Auditorium.
